Slow Cooker Barbecued Beef

Diana
This slow cooker barbecued beef makes delicious sandwiches, perfect for an everyday meal or game day party. It's great in cookout beans, too!
No ratings yet
Servings 6 to 8 servings
Course Beef, Pot Roast
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 8 hours

Ingredients
  

  • 1 cup chopped onion
  • 1 boneless chuck roast or bottom round, about 3 pounds, fat trimmed
  • 1/2 cup cola or Dr. Pepper, not diet
  • 2 tablespoons Worcestershire sauce
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 1 tablespoon cider vinegar
  • 1 cup barbecue sauce, your favorite brand

Instructions

  • Put the chopped onion in the crockery insert of a slow cooker (3 1/2- to 5-quart size). Cut the roast into 2 pieces and place on the onion layer. Combine the cola, Worcestershire sauce, garlic powder, pepper, vinegar, and barbecue sauce. Pour half of the sauce over the roast. Cover the remaining sauce and refrigerate.
  • Cover the slow cooker; cook the beef on LOW for 9 to 11 hours, or until the roast is tender enough to shred easily. Remove the beef from the slow cooker and discard juices.
  • Shred the meat with two forks. Return to the slow cooker along with the remaining reserved sauce. Cover and cook on HIGH for 10 minutes, until hot and bubbly.
  • Serve on toasted sandwich buns with your favorite salads, slaw, and baked beans.
